Witryna-quotes that show Lennie and George's friendship and care for each other -'you never oughta drink water when it ain't running, Lennie' -'you get another mouse that's fresh and I'll let you keep it a little while' (George has parental control within the friendship) WitrynaSummary and Analysis Chapter 3. Summary. Alone in the bunkhouse, George thanks Slim for giving Lennie a pup. Slim comments on Lennie's ability to work hard and mentions that it is obvious Lennie is not too bright. Slim then asks why Lennie and George go around together because most of the ranch hands he's seen are always …
